To pursue B.Com (Hons.) at Delhi University one must have studied Mathematics/Applied Mathematics with two of the other subjects from List B1 and one language. This requirement is mandatory for admission at DU only.

However, it is subjective as all universities have different eligibility criteria. For example, Maharishi Dayanand University, Rohtak does not require Mathematics as a compulsory subject for B.Com (Hons.).

In India, there are several top institutes and universities renowned for their mathematics programs. Some of the best colleges for mathematics in India include:

  1. Indian Statistical Institute (ISI), Bangalore
  2. Chennai Mathematical Institute (CMI)
  3. Indian Institute of Science (IISc), Bangalore
  4. Tata Institute of Fundamental Research (TIFR), Mumbai
  5. Indian Institute of Technology (IIT) Bombay
  6. Indian Institute of Technology (IIT) Delhi
  7. Ramakrishna Mission Vivekananda University (RKMVU)
  8. Harish-Chandra Research Institute (HRI)
  9. Institute of Mathematical Sciences (IMSc)
  10. Indian Institutes of Science Education and Research (IISER)

To pursue a B.Sc in Biology at the University of Hyderabad, mathematics is not a mandatory requirement. The eligibility criteria typically focus on Science subjects like Physics, Chemistry, and Biology rather than Mathematics. Therefore, you do not need mathematics specifically for a B.Sc in Biology at the University of Hyderabad.
